扫二维码与项目经理沟通
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流
**Python元素位置:探索代码中的奥秘**
阿里地区ssl适用于网站、小程序/APP、API接口等需要进行数据传输应用场景,ssl证书未来市场广阔!成为创新互联公司的ssl证书销售渠道,可以享受市场价格4-6折优惠!如果有意向欢迎电话联系或者加微信:028-86922220(备注:SSL证书合作)期待与您的合作!
Python是一种广泛应用于编程领域的高级编程语言,它以其简洁、易读的语法而备受开发者的喜爱。在Python中,元素位置是一个重要的概念,它涉及到列表、字符串和字典等数据结构中元素的索引和排序。本文将深入探讨Python元素位置的相关知识,并通过问答形式为读者解答一些常见问题。
**1. 什么是元素位置?**
元素位置是指在数据结构中,每个元素所处的索引位置。在Python中,元素位置从0开始计数。例如,列表中的第一个元素的位置是0,第二个元素的位置是1,以此类推。
**2. 如何访问元素位置?**
要访问列表或字符串中特定位置的元素,可以使用方括号([])操作符。例如,如果有一个列表my_list,想要访问第三个元素,可以使用my_list[2]。同样,对于字符串my_string,可以使用my_string[4]来访问第五个字符。
**3. 元素位置是否可以是负数?**
是的,元素位置可以是负数。负数位置表示从列表或字符串的末尾开始计数。例如,-1代表最后一个元素的位置,-2代表倒数第二个元素的位置,依此类推。
**4. 如何获取元素位置的范围?**
可以使用冒号(:)操作符来获取元素位置的范围。例如,my_list[1:4]将返回从第二个元素到第四个元素的子列表(不包括第四个元素)。如果省略开始位置或结束位置,将分别默认为列表的第一个元素和最后一个元素。
**5. 元素位置是否可以修改?**
对于列表和字典,元素位置是可以修改的。可以通过赋值操作符来改变特定位置的元素的值。例如,my_list[2] = 10将将列表中第三个元素的值修改为10。
对于字符串来说,元素位置是不可修改的。字符串是不可变的数据类型,意味着一旦创建,就无法更改其中的字符。
**6. 如何查找元素的位置?**
要查找某个元素在列表或字符串中的位置,可以使用index()方法。例如,my_list.index(5)将返回元素5在列表中的位置。如果要查找的元素不在列表中,将引发ValueError异常。
**7. 元素位置的重要性是什么?**
元素位置在编程中非常重要。通过操作元素位置,我们可以对列表、字符串和字典等数据结构进行排序、插入和删除操作。元素位置还可以用于循环和条件语句中,以便根据特定位置的元素执行相应的操作。
**8. 元素位置的应用场景有哪些?**
元素位置在许多实际应用中都有广泛的应用。例如,在文本处理中,我们可以使用元素位置来提取特定位置的字符或单词。在游戏开发中,元素位置可以用于控制角色的移动和碰撞检测。在数据分析中,我们可以使用元素位置来筛选和统计数据。
**结语**
Python元素位置是编程中一个基础而重要的概念。通过了解和掌握元素位置的相关知识,我们可以更好地利用Python的强大功能来开发各种应用。希望本文能够帮助读者更好地理解和应用Python元素位置。
(字数:307)
我们在微信上24小时期待你的声音
解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流